Why Gluten‑Free Meal Prep Delivery Is Gaining Popularity
Living gluten-free isn't just a fad, it’s essential for people with celiac disease or gluten sensitivity. Traditional grocery stores may contain hidden gluten, but Gluten‑free meal prep delivery services eliminate that worry entirely.
These services typically:
Use certified gluten-free ingredients
Prepare meals in gluten-free environments or strong cross-contact protocols
Deliver a wide range of tasty meals, no more endless chicken salads!
Real reviews note that meals feel more adventurous and satisfying than DIY gluten-free cooking.
Handling Allergies with Nut‑Free Meal Prep Delivery
For anyone with peanut or tree-nut allergies, nut exposure can be life-threatening. Enter Nut‑free meal prep delivery services, which guarantee meals are entirely nut-free. That means:
Meals are made in nut-free kitchens
Labels clearly identify potential cross-contact
Menus are creative and allergy-conscious
Many users mention feeling relieved to enjoy lunch without scrutinizing every ingredient.
Common Questions People Search Online
Is gluten‑free meal delivery healthier than cooking at home?
It depends. Home cooking can be healthier, but meal services often offer better variety, portion control, and dietary consistency, especially for people with restricted diets.
Are gluten‑free meals bland?
Not at all. Contemporary services use herbs, spices, and different cooking styles (like Mediterranean or Asian) to keep meals flavorful and varied.
Is nut‑free prepping overbearing?
Services specializing in nut-free menus often taste just as good as regular meals. Safety means trust, not blandness.
How much does it cost to get top-tier delivery?
Expect $8–15 per serving, similar to a mid-range restaurant meal, but with more convenience, less waste, and full control over your diet.
Choosing Between Delivery and DIY Meal Prep
Food blogs often share healthy DIY recipes, but there are differences:
Delivery services save prep time, help manage allergies, and deliver consistency
DIY prep can be more cost-effective for simple meals
A hybrid approach, using delivery for a few days and prepping others, offers flexibility and control
Your lifestyle, cooking skills, and goals will determine the best mix.

Integrating Meal Prep into Your Routine
To streamline your week:
Plan meals 4–5 days ahead
Prep staple ingredients (rice, roasted veg) on the weekend
Use services for allergy-safe, gourmet options
Keep fresh fruits and veggies for easy additions
Prep + delivery = smart eating without stress.
